【OpenFOAM】-olaFlow-算例5- oppositeSolitariesFlume

2023-11-22 00:10

本文主要是介绍【OpenFOAM】-olaFlow-算例5- oppositeSolitariesFlume,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

算例路径: olaFlow\tutorials\oppositeSolitariesFlume
算例描述: 两列反向的孤立波相互作用
学习目标: 熟练掌握olaFlow的造波设置,波浪方向与消波方向设置
算例快照:
在这里插入图片描述

图1 两列反向孤立波相互作用

文件结构:

.
├── 0.org
│   ├── U
│   ├── alpha.water
│   ├── alpha.water.org
│   └── p_rgh
├── cleanCase
├── constant
│   ├── dynamicMeshDict
│   ├── g
│   ├── transportProperties
│   ├── turbulenceProperties
│   ├── waveDict
│   └── waveDictOpposite
├── runCase
└── system├── blockMeshDict├── controlDict├── decomposeParDict├── fvSchemes├── fvSolution└── setFieldsDict

算例文件解析࿱

这篇关于【OpenFOAM】-olaFlow-算例5- oppositeSolitariesFlume的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/406053

相关文章

【深度学习驱动流体力学】计算流体力学算例剖析与实现

目录 一.求解器分类汇总压缩性流动求解器(Compressible Flow Solvers):不可压缩流动求解器(Incompressible Flow Solvers):多相流动求解器(Multiphase Flow Solvers):热传递求解器(Heat Transfer Solvers):其他特殊求解器:其他常见求解器:求解器分类: 二.求解器案例剖析1. 求解的基本方程2.

【深度学习驱动流体力学】计算流体力学openfoam-paraview与python3交互

目的1:配置 ParaView 中的 Python Shell 和 Python 交互环境 ParaView 提供了强大的 Python 接口,允许用户通过 Python 脚本来控制和操作其可视化功能。在 ParaView 中,可以通过 View > Python Shell 菜单打开 Python Shell 窗口,用于执行 Python 代码。要确保正确配置 Python 环境,可以在

多种调度算法的平均周转时间算例

有5个批处理的作业(A、B、C、D和E)几乎同时到达一个计算中心,估计的运行时间分别为2、4、6、8、10分钟,它们的优先数分别为1、2、3、4、5(1为最低优先级)。对下面的每种调度算法,分别计算作业的平均周转时间。 (1)最高优先级优先 (2)时间片轮转(时间片为2分钟) (3)FCFS(作业到达顺序为C,D,B,E,A) (4)短作业优先 [分析] 本题是一个关于作业调度算法的评

可抢占的优先级调度算法算例:CPU利用率

某多道程序设计系统配有一台处理器和两台外设IO1、IO2,现有3个优先级由高到低的作业J1、J2和J3都已装入了主存,它们使用资源的先后顺序和占用时间分别是: J1:IO2(30 ms),CPU(10ms),IO1(30ms),CPU(10ms). J2:IO1(20 ms),CPU(20ms),IO2(40ms) J3:CPU(30ms),IO1(20ms) 处理器调度采用可抢占的优先数

理解openfoam中system/blockmesh文件夹下blocks/simpleGrading是如何划分非均匀网格的

总结: ($u1 $v1 $w)//!!!决定三个方向上划分多少个网格(不一定均匀)。 simpleGrading (0.4 1 ((0.5 0.5 $r1) //决定如何均匀划分或者不均匀划分,为1才是均匀划分。不均匀划分是等比增长的。 一、案例及参数解释 案例如下(该案例是一个比较复杂的非均匀网格划分案例): ($u2 $v2 $w) 假设$u2 $v2 $w分别值为   5

自动运行多个matlab算例

cd('c:\文件夹'); 文件名(去掉后缀.m)

风速Weibull分布和光伏Beta分布的参数拟合方法(含matlab算例)

在风光场景生成、随机优化调度等研究中,常常假设风速服从Weibull分布,太阳辐照度服从Beta分布。那我们如何得到两个分布的参数呢?文本首先介绍了风速Weibull分布和辐照度Beta分布的基本概率模型及其性性质,之后以MATLAB代码为例阐述了如何根据历史观测数据对两种分布的参数进行估计。 Weibull分布 风机出力的不确定性主要来源于风速固有的间歇性、随机性和波动性,学术界及工业均普遍

Fluent 与 Openfoam 网格比较

ANSYS Fluent 和 OpenFOAM 是两个广泛使用的计算流体动力学(CFD)软件,它们在网格生成、处理和使用方面存在一些基本差异。这些差异主要源于两者的设计哲学、目标用户群体和工作流程。以下是 Fluent 和 OpenFOAM 在网格生成方面的一些关键比较: 1. 网格生成工具 ANSYS Fluent: Fluent 通常与 ANSYS Workbench 集成使用,后者提供

OpenFOAM学习笔记

OpenFOAM 计算流体力学:用计算机求解流体控制方程,来模拟真实情况下,流体的流动状态OpenFOAM的离散方法:有限体积法,将整个空间划分成若干个控制体OpenFOAM使用的网格系统:同位网格(Collocated grid system),即速度场和压力场定义在相同的网格中OpenFOAM中snappyHexMesh使用的网格类型:snappyHexMesh生成贴体六面体网格,OpenF

OpenFoam最全总结

一、OpenFOAM用户指南-9(中文版):这个里面用中文写了OpenFOam相关的基础知识和文件结构和基础语法,包括安装、使用、案例、paraview可视化等,是最全的的一个文档。 http://www.dyfluid.com/theory.pdf 二、无痛苦N-S方程笔记(东岳流体的):里面详细介绍了N-S方程的推导、一些常见公式里面单个符号的分解(方程标识那一章),还有包括ope